Lakeland Ford can proudly call itself an elite dealership without venturing into hyperbole. For the eighth consecutive year, the dealership located at 1430 W. Memorial Blvd. was awarded the prestigious Ford President’s Award, a distinction given to only 340 of more than 5,000 Ford dealerships nationwide.
The honor, presented by the 122-year-old automobile manufacturer, recognizes dealerships that demonstrate exceptional customer service and leave customers satisfied thanks to a great overall experience.
In addition, Lakeland Ford garnered its fifth straight Ford’s FCSD Premier Club Award recognizing the dealership for outstanding performance in parts and service. This award is even more exclusive than the aforementioned Presidents’ Award as it’s only bestowed upon 97 Ford dealerships nationwide.

Lakeland Ford—and its parent company Lakeland Automall, which includes Lakeland Hyundai and Lakeland Genesis—has been serving the Lakeland Community for more than 70 years.
The business has greatly supported the community through philanthropic endeavors that currently include but are not limited to partnering with Lakeland Chamber of Commerce, Lakeland Economic Development Council, the Lakeland Rotary Club, United Way of Lakeland, SPCA, Humane Society and Lighthouse Ministries.

The dealership group, which has garnered a 4.6-star rating on Google with nearly 3,000 reviews, is known for more than just being a premiere new and used car dealership. It is home to a state-of-the-art body shop, a reputable service department and a cafe operated by Lakeland staple Fresco’s Southern Kitchen.
Balasco has transformed the dealership since he purchased it from Bill Mutz and Marcy Mutz-Wickenkamp in 2011 through large expansions, including opening the Genesis dealership
in 2024.
